Sanders County is located in the state of Montana, with a total population of 12113. The land area spans approximately 7149.403319 square miles, contributing to its total area of 7225.799292 square miles.

Sanders County, Montana Population Demographics

As of the last census, Sanders County has a total population of 12113, out of which 6189 are Male while 5924 are female.

You can check the total population for every year in the below table:

Year Population
2010 11395
2011 11400
2012 11375
2013 11310
2014 11313
2015 11293
2016 11465
2017 11689
2018 11847
2019 12113
